salaam /səˈlɑːm/
noun a gesture of greeting or respect in Arabic-speaking and Muslim countries, consisting of a low bow of the head and body with the hand or fingers touching the forehead. verb make a salaam.
– origin C17: from Arab. (al-)salām (‘alaikum) ‘peace (be upon you)’.
